Repairing Double Glazed Windows

Double-glazed windows "blow" in the wind, the insulating gas argon escapes, causing them to decrease their energy efficiency. The good news is that blown double glazing can be repaired without the need to replace your windows completely.

Window-Repairs.-150x150.jpgThe presence of condensation or moisture between your double-glazed windows is the most common sign that your window seals have failed. A professional can fix this issue, thereby preventing you from needing to replace the window.

Remove the gaskets

Double glazing is a popular option to improve the efficiency of your home's energy use however, like all other things it is susceptible to wear and wear and tear. The visible signs of damage, draughts and condensation are all signs that it's time to fix or replace your double glazed windows.

The most important component of the window assembly is the gasket, a neoprene or butyl rubber seal that cushions the glazing and offers weather protection. Gaskets that are damaged are the most common cause of leaks and the infiltration of moisture into buildings. Fortunately, the seals can be replaced without having to replace the entire window.

Gaskets can often be repaired by making them tight and then pulling them out. This is simpler on upvc window repair frames than on aluminium or timber. If you're unable remove the seals manually It's a good idea to use a knife to remove the seal until you can grip it with your fingers. After the seal is removed and replaced, you can replace it with a new seal to ensure a snug fit and maximum efficiency.

After the seals are replaced the window beading has to be removed. You can make use of a lead or putty knife to remove the window beading. Insert the blade between the frame and the bead in the middle of longest bead. This will give you maximum leverage to cut off the frame from the bead.

After removing the beading you can remove the glass. For optimum thermal performance, the gap between two panes must be 12mm. Argon gas should be used to fill this space. A larger gap can be used to reduce the sound levels however it will decrease the insulation capacity of windows.

It's a good idea to spray the window cleaner onto the frame after it's been cleaned. This will help the DGP adhere better. This will stop the tape from sticking to the glass instantly and give you time to ensure it's placed correctly. It's also worth wiping down the seals made of rubber with an absorbent cloth and warm soapy water in order to avoid any damage.

Close the Window

If you notice that your double-glazed windows are becoming cloudy or you have condensation between the panes, then it may be the time to seal them. These types of problems are a clear sign that the seal inside isn't able to hold the gas that is used to insulate. It is not unusual for the rubber seal that holds in the gases that are insulating to degrade in time or because of an improper installation.

A professional window specialist will reseal the glass unit by applying the new seal over each of the individual gaps that are insulating. The technician will fill the gaps with silicone caulk. This will keep cold air out and the warm air in during winter. The caulk will also prevent bugs from getting into your home and it will stop moisture from entering your home too.

Re-sealing double glazed windows is not a simple DIY project. But it is doable. It is a tedious and time-consuming job that requires specialized tools to remove the caulk that was used, clean the area, and apply a new one. It is a good idea to call in a professional glazier to do the work to avoid injuries and to ensure that it is done correctly.

There are some cases where a double-glazed window will not be repairable and will have to be replaced. This could be because of cracked or broken glasses, extensive damage to the frame or serious decay. It is recommended to consult with a double glazing expert to find out what the best solution is in these situations.

The misting of windows is often an indication of a failing treatment of the glass in the factory. The factory will treat the window with a low emissivity coating to reflect heat away. Additionally, it may pump in an argon gas to provide additional insulation. If these treatments fail, moisture could get into the space between the panes of glass and cause condensation. This problem can be fixed by a professional by drilling tiny holes into the glass panes, and then pipe into a dehydrating solution to remove the moisture. They then fill the gap with a new gas for insulation and reseal the gap without letting the gas escape.
